What Would Make You Stand Out: * Preferred Experience: Experience in financial information services industry, familiarity with UX/UI principles and design thinking, and APIs (RESTful services) * MBA is a plus. ## Description CreditSights is searching for a Product Owner who will play a crucial role in the development and success of our product offerings. This role involves working closely with the Product Manager and cross-functional teams to drive the product lifecycle from ideation to launch. The ideal candidate will have a solid understanding of product management principles, excellent communication skills, and a passion for creating exceptional user experiences. How You'll Make an Impact: * Product Development: Assist in the development and execution of the product roadmap, ensuring alignment with business goals and customer needs. * Cross-Functional Collaboration: Work closely with engineering, design, marketing, and sales teams to ensure successful product delivery. * Backlog Management: Maintain and prioritize the product backlog, ensuring that it is up-to-date and reflects the current business priorities. * User Stories: Develop detailed user stories and establish acceptance criteria to ensure stories are ready for development. * Agile Ceremonies: Run agile ceremonies, including backlog grooming, sprint planning, sprint reviews, and retrospectives. * Feature Validation: Conduct User Acceptance Testing (UAT) to validate that stories meet the definition of done and acceptance criteria. * Customer Interaction: Discuss features with customers, focusing on usability, time to value, feature completeness, and the overall user journey. * Prototyping and Testing: Collaborate with engineering and design to prototype features, conduct A/B testing, and validate designs with end users. * Issue Resolution: Handle issues with current features and provide solutions based on customer feedback. * Performance Monitoring: Track and analyze product performance metrics e.g. team productivity, product adoption, feature performance.
